Katherine Mansfield Birthplace
Step back into Victorian New Zealand at the 1888 birthplace of Katherine Mansfield Beauchamp. New Zealand's most famous author and one of the world's best-known short story writers. Nestled on historic Tinakori Road, the exquisitely restored house and the heritage garden provide an essential background to Mansfield's writing and give a unique opportunity to experience New Zealand society of the time.
Number 1 in the Thorndon Heritage Trail. Winner 1999 PATA Grand Award, 1994 New Zealand Tourism Award. Category 1 of the NZ Historic Places Trust register.
